#ac131c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#ac131c is composed of 67.5% red, 7.5% green and 11%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 89% magenta, 83.7% yellow and 32.5% black. It has a hue angle of 356.5 degrees, a saturation of 80.1% and a lightness of 37.5%. #ac131c color hex could be obtained by blending #ff2638 with #590000. Closest websafe color is: #990033.

#ac131c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#ac131c has RGB values of R:172, G:19, B:28 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.89, Y:0.84, K:0.33. Its decimal value is 11277084.
